I'm near the end of finishing the rebuild on my 101 Jr RC (Single front wheel) and noticed that the rear wheels do not free-wheel by hand with the trans in neutral. Rear end is in the air...
Here's what I've done:
Replaced brake linings (pulled back off to verify it wasn't causing the issue, no help)
removed and reinstalled pto shaft and lift assemblies (to install the evil long bolt on the l/h brake housing for the transmission lube pump.)
removed and reinstalled shifter plate assembly
cleaned decades of gunk out of transmission, etc...
After reassembling (never noticed either way before, as I've had her on casters) the rear wheels don't spin in neutral, solid 'clunk', nothing soft like brakes). I've hand-cranked the motor, and neither rear wheel turns either direction. With it in gears 1-2-3-4-R the wheels turn as the should, or appear to turn as the should.
Any ideas? things to check for, etc...
